Research interests

His main interests including Acoustic Signal Processing, Communication Acoustics, Electroacoustic, Architectural Acoustics, Acoustic Measurement, etc. Recently, I have been focusing on Automotive Acoustics, including sound reproduction, noise control, acoustical material, etc.

Study and Work Experience

  1998-2002 Bachelor of Mechanical Design, HZAU

 2002-2004 Test Engineer and Electronic Engineer in companies

  2004-2005 Master of Acoustics, South China University of Technology

  2005-2009 South China University of Technology, Master in Acoustics and PhD degree in Circuit and System

  2009-present, SCUT, Lecturer from July 2009, Associate Professor from September 2011, and Professor from September 2016

 2012.6-2012.12 Visiting Scholar, Queen Mary university of London (Multimedia and Audio, cooperate with Prof. Josh Reiss)

  2016.3~2016.8 Visiting Scholar, Hong Kong University of Science and Technology (Human-Computer Interaction, cooperate with Prof. Richard So)

  2017.6~2017.7 Visiting Scholar, Rensselaer Institute of Technology (Architectural Acoustics, cooperate with Prof. Ning Xiang)

5 recent representative projects

  2021-2022 Changchun FAW Co., LTD., Research on key acoustic parameters extraction of typical sound field and vehicle acoustic reproduction technology

  2020-2021 Tencent Technology (Shenzhen) Co., LTD., Testing, implementation and optimization of personalization head-related transmission model

  2021-2024, National Natural Science Foundation of China. Key factors and applications of spatial auditory localization in small-scale acoustic space

  2018-2021: Key project of Natural Science Foundation of Guangdong Province. Research on spatial hearing and its application in hearing impaired people

  2016~2019: National Natural Science Foundation of China. Auditory distance localization and its application in spatial sound reproduction
